An old image I have recently remembered about; from my A2 photography coursework.
Based on studies from Chuck Anderson, Hayley Barker, Charlie Waite and many more.
Exploring landscapes, however I wanted a contemporary medium applied thus the colours, giving my coursework the title.
'Paint the World in Colour'

Panoramic of 8 images shoot at:
ISO - 200
F/Stop - 5.6
Shutter - 1/125sec
Over exp +0.3
stitched together within Photoshop CS5
Re opening in Lightroom and applying post cropping vignetting
returning back to Photoshop and duplicating the photo 5 times
Layer 1 and 2; applying a painted effect and stronger contrast; Poster Edge Filter & Cut Out Filter
Both layers too Lighten Colour
Layer 3 - Applying standard colour spiral gradient from centre of image - Layer mode - Soft Light
Layer 4 - Applying lens flairs in the sky
Layer 5 - Sparkles and light trails using out glows and various sizes of brushes
(Using Wacom Valito helped)
Layer masks applyed on all to tone down areas of colour or using dodge and burn tools to increase strength of light and shadows.
